Output e23c1a08c5ea9ffbde5bee98db14091dc4b7114ecd634136b5622931cf171588:0

value
6933462347650
script pubkey
OP_0 OP_PUSHBYTES_20 158bdd0e36ab4725b6180aebc839a00ff153cd9d
address
tb1qzk9a6r3k4drjtdscpt4uswdqplc48nvawvd9rh
transaction
e23c1a08c5ea9ffbde5bee98db14091dc4b7114ecd634136b5622931cf171588
confirmations
172826
spent
true